texture |
| |
| NOUN: | 1. A basic trait or set of traits that define and establish the character of something: being, essence, essentiality, nature, quintessence, substance. See SURFACE. 2. A distinctive, complex underlying pattern or structure: contexture, fabric, fiber, warp and woof, web. See BE.
